As Regional Director, Account Management, you will lead a team responsible for growing, retaining, and expanding relationships with Celigo customers. You’ll operate at the intersection of leadership, revenue, and customer outcomes, owning regional performance while building a world-class account management culture.
This role is ideal for a proven leader who thrives in scale environments, loves developing talent, and knows how to turn customer value into long-term growth.
What would you do if hired?
Lead & Scale a High-Performing Team
- Hire, coach, and develop Account Managers across your region
- Set clear expectations, KPIs, and growth plans for individual and team success
- Foster a culture of accountability, curiosity, and customer advocacy
Own Regional Revenue Outcomes
- Drive net retention, expansion, and renewals across your portfolio
- Forecast accurately and partner closely with Sales, Customer Success, and Finance
- Identify growth opportunities within existing customers and execute expansion strategies
Improve How We Operate
- Refine processes, playbooks, and metrics as the business scales
- Use data to identify trends, risks, and opportunities across the region
- Contribute to the evolution of Celigo’s account management strategy globally
Champion the Customer
- Build executive-level relationships with key customers
- Ensure customers realize measurable business value from Celigo
- Act as the escalation point for complex or strategic customer situations
Partner Cross-Functionally
- Collaborate with Sales on account planning and expansion
- Work with Product and Engineering to bring customer feedback into roadmap discussions
- Align with Marketing and Enablement to strengthen account engagement strategies
Who are we looking for?
Skills & Abilities
- Ability to hire, coach, and scale high-performing Account Management teams
- Sets clear expectations, holds teams accountable, and creates a culture of ownership
- Deep understanding of retention, expansion, and renewal mechanics in B2B SaaS
- Ability to translate customer value into long-term revenue growth
- Ability to analyze data and trends to identify risks and growth opportunities
Education & Experience
- 7+ years of experience in Account Management, Customer Success, or Sales, with at least 3+ years in a people-management role
- Proven success in owning retention, expansion, and revenue targets in a B2B SaaS environment
- Experience working with SMB and mid-market customers
- Experience driving deals in the $10-100k ACV range
- Experience selling to eCommerce and/or high-growth SaaS companies is a plus
- Experience in integration or complex software sales is a plus
Celigo reasonably expects to pay a base salary between $100,000 and $150,000 per year for this position. Actual starting base pay will be determined by skills, experience, geographic location, and other non-discriminatory factors permitted by law. Total compensation may also include variable incentives, benefits, or other perks as outlined in any formal employment offer made.
